§ 12-1578 — Limitations on transfers by garnishee after service; replevin by judgment debtor

Text
A.From and after the service of all of the documents required to be served pursuant to section 12-1574 the garnishee shall not pay to the judgment debtor any monies or deliver to him any personal property which is not exempt, and the garnishee, if a corporation in which the judgment debtor is alleged to be the owner of shares or to have an interest, shall not permit or recognize any sale or transfer of the judgment debtor's shares or interest, if it is within the legal power of the garnishee to do so.
